@Amgine @darkwolf one thing worth mentioning is the industry is in absolute tatters right now. If you go to a school and they say they can 100% get you a job in the industry, they are lying and you should go somewhere else. I did the 3d program at CapU while my wife did the 2d program. Right now I'm employed probably because I went down the software development track way back in 2013, whole she's been looking for work for the past year. And she's not alone at all with looking for work.
